Collection of handwritten and typewritten texts, notebooks and clippings from
Kazimir Severinovich Malevich (1878-1935). The texts in the archive date from
1913 to 1927 and include the complete manuscript for the proposed 1922 edition
of the book "Suprematism. Mir kak bespredmetnost." The archive also
contains parts of Malevich's main philosophical work "The World as Non-Objectivity."
Scope: 35 handwritten and typewritten texts, notebooks and clippings.
Provenance: Stedelijk Museum , Amsterdam. Chiefly Russian; some material
also in Dutch translation.
